This guide covers the steps to configure the basic settings of Verifi Order Insights for your store. It is intended for store owners who want to integrate their e-commerce platform with Verifi to manage order insights and reduce chargebacks.

Connect Your Store

In the dashboard, locate the section for integrations or connections. Choose your e-commerce platform, such as Shopify, WooCommerce, or Magento. Follow the specific instructions, which may include installing a plugin or app and authorizing access to your store’s order data. Ensure that all permissions are granted to enable seamless data sharing.

4

Configure Store Information

Access the settings menu within the dashboard and fill in your store's details, including the store name, address, contact details, and customer service email. This information is crucial for the dispute resolution process as it helps card issuers verify transaction legitimacy. Double-check for accuracy to avoid any issues during disputes.

5

Set Up Data Sharing Preferences

Within the data sharing preferences section, select the specific data fields you wish to share, such as order number, product details, shipping information, and customer communication history. Providing comprehensive transaction data can aid in reducing chargebacks by offering card issuers detailed insight into the transaction.

6

Customize Response Settings

Decide between setting up automated responses or opting for manual review and approval of responses. Automated responses can expedite the resolution process, while manual review allows for greater control over the information shared. Consider your store's needs and resources when choosing the appropriate response setting.

7

Enable Notifications

Configure email or dashboard notifications to ensure you are promptly informed of any new order inquiries or actions needed. This proactive approach helps in managing disputes efficiently and maintaining a smooth operation of your store.

8

Review and Save Settings

After setting your preferences, carefully review each configuration to ensure all details are correct. Once verified, save your changes to activate the new settings. This step is crucial to ensure that all configurations are properly applied and functional.

9

Test the Integration

If available, activate the test or sandbox mode to simulate an order inquiry. This allows you to verify that your store is correctly sharing information with Verifi Order Insights. Testing ensures that the integration functions as expected before going live, preventing potential issues.

10

Monitor and Adjust

Continuously monitor the performance of Verifi Order Insights through the dashboard. Regularly review your data sharing and response preferences, making adjustments to optimize chargeback prevention. Staying proactive in monitoring helps maintain the effectiveness of your dispute management strategy.
